Catholic Medical Center opens public food and nutrition drive in response to SNAP reductions
Catholic Medical Center (CMC) is expanding its support for New Hampshire families by opening its annual Food and Nutrition Drive to the public, responding to the growing need caused by reduced SNAP benefits following the government shutdown.
